仕様
| 属性 | 値 |
| Manufacturer | Fitipower Integrated Tech |
| Package | SOIC-8-EP |
| Voltage-Supply | 4.5V~18V |
| Function | Step-down type |
| SynchronousRectifier | Yes |
| NumberofOutputs | 1 |
| Topology | Step-Down |
| OperatingTemperature | -40℃~+85℃ |
| OutputType | Adjustable |
| OutputCurrent | 5.5A |
| OutputVoltage | 765mV~8V |

Description
Key highlights:
- High efficiency (up to 95%) with synchronous rectification.
- Fixed 500kHz switching frequency, reducing external component size.
- Built-in protections (overcurrent, over-temperature, and short-circuit).
- Compact SOP-8 package, suitable for space-constrained designs.
Commonly used in consumer electronics, networking devices, and industrial systems, the FR9855SP provides stable power conversion with minimal external components. Its low standby current makes it ideal for battery-powered applications.
